Service Brakes problem #1

My vehicle start with the problem at 33kmiles. Now I'm at 37kmiles and it's happening daily. After starting the vehicle and putting it on drive, the brake will not work properly and started making a screeching noise. All of the warning lights on the dashboard lit up, the message center shows error with airbag, abs brake, vehicle stabilization. . . Etc. I am afraid for my life, this vehicle is not safe to drive. I would stop and turn off the engine and restart the vehicle, sometimes that reset the lights and other times that does not help. The biggest concern is the brakes noises and the power steering gets unstable, and afraid the airbag might not work properly in case of an accident. I just update the airbag from the last recall. I can't drive with my baby in the car because of the issues.

Service Brakes problem #3

Car has 8200 miles. Started to notice when exit the freeway a rumbling sound, after few trips I narrowed the problem to front disc brakes. Seems like they are warped. After 2 times of taking the vehicle for inspection to savannah Volkswagen, they gave me feedback that problem is normal. The problem is more accute when brakes warm up a bit after driving on the freeway. Dont know what to do since vw customer service tells is ok.
